"Tithing is biblical but not Christian." So asserts Dr. Stuart Murray in this radical examination of the contemporary practice of tithing in which the author comes to some surprising conclusions.
Stuart Murray clearly explains tithing in the Old Testament and in Christian history, but then probes further, asking penetrating questions such as:

- "Is tithing Christian?"
- "Did Jesus tithe?"
- "Does tithing function as a regressive tax, burdening the poor while the rich get richer?"
- "Does tithing lead to a legalistic approach that alienates us from Jesus?"
